librsvg: new port

This commit is contained in:
Danny Rawlins 2011-04-10 23:24:28 +10:00
parent 33245bb888
commit 7e12b26d27
3 changed files with 71 additions and 0 deletions

45
librsvg/.footprint Normal file
View File

@ -0,0 +1,45 @@
drwxr-xr-x root/root usr/
drwxr-xr-x root/root usr/bin/
-rwxr-xr-x root/root usr/bin/rsvg
-rwxr-xr-x root/root usr/bin/rsvg-convert
-rwxr-xr-x root/root usr/bin/rsvg-view
drwxr-xr-x root/root usr/include/
drwxr-xr-x root/root usr/include/librsvg-2.0/
drwxr-xr-x root/root usr/include/librsvg-2.0/librsvg/
-rw-r--r-- root/root usr/include/librsvg-2.0/librsvg/librsvg-enum-types.h
-rw-r--r-- root/root usr/include/librsvg-2.0/librsvg/librsvg-features.h
-rw-r--r-- root/root usr/include/librsvg-2.0/librsvg/rsvg-cairo.h
-rw-r--r-- root/root usr/include/librsvg-2.0/librsvg/rsvg.h
drwxr-xr-x root/root usr/lib/
drwxr-xr-x root/root usr/lib/gdk-pixbuf-2.0/
drwxr-xr-x root/root usr/lib/gdk-pixbuf-2.0/2.10.0/
drwxr-xr-x root/root usr/lib/gdk-pixbuf-2.0/2.10.0/loaders/
-rwxr-xr-x root/root usr/lib/gdk-pixbuf-2.0/2.10.0/loaders/libpixbufloader-svg.la
-rwxr-xr-x root/root usr/lib/gdk-pixbuf-2.0/2.10.0/loaders/libpixbufloader-svg.so
drwxr-xr-x root/root usr/lib/gtk-2.0/
drwxr-xr-x root/root usr/lib/gtk-2.0/2.10.0/
drwxr-xr-x root/root usr/lib/gtk-2.0/2.10.0/engines/
-rwxr-xr-x root/root usr/lib/gtk-2.0/2.10.0/engines/libsvg.la
-rwxr-xr-x root/root usr/lib/gtk-2.0/2.10.0/engines/libsvg.so
-rwxr-xr-x root/root usr/lib/librsvg-2.la
lrwxrwxrwx root/root usr/lib/librsvg-2.so -> librsvg-2.so.2.34.0
lrwxrwxrwx root/root usr/lib/librsvg-2.so.2 -> librsvg-2.so.2.34.0
-rwxr-xr-x root/root usr/lib/librsvg-2.so.2.34.0
drwxr-xr-x root/root usr/lib/pkgconfig/
-rw-r--r-- root/root usr/lib/pkgconfig/librsvg-2.0.pc
drwxr-xr-x root/root usr/man/
drwxr-xr-x root/root usr/man/man1/
-rw-r--r-- root/root usr/man/man1/rsvg.1.gz
drwxr-xr-x root/root usr/share/
drwxr-xr-x root/root usr/share/pixmaps/
-rw-r--r-- root/root usr/share/pixmaps/svg-viewer.svg
drwxr-xr-x root/root usr/share/themes/
drwxr-xr-x root/root usr/share/themes/bubble/
drwxr-xr-x root/root usr/share/themes/bubble/gtk-2.0/
-rw-r--r-- root/root usr/share/themes/bubble/gtk-2.0/blue.svg
-rw-r--r-- root/root usr/share/themes/bubble/gtk-2.0/green.svg
-rw-r--r-- root/root usr/share/themes/bubble/gtk-2.0/gtkrc
-rw-r--r-- root/root usr/share/themes/bubble/gtk-2.0/orange.svg
-rw-r--r-- root/root usr/share/themes/bubble/gtk-2.0/purple.svg
-rw-r--r-- root/root usr/share/themes/bubble/gtk-2.0/red.svg
drwxr-xr-x root/root usr/share/themes/bubble/gtk-3.0/

1
librsvg/.md5sum Normal file
View File

@ -0,0 +1 @@
5eb2fcd0765aa5e47a4999985e3c27ab librsvg-2.34.0.tar.bz2

25
librsvg/Pkgfile Normal file
View File

@ -0,0 +1,25 @@
# Description: An SVG library based on libart.
# URL: http://librsvg.sourceforge.net/
# Maintainer: Danny Rawlins, monster dot romster at gmail dot com
# Packager: Matt Housh, jaeger at morpheus dot net
# Depends on: gtk libcroco
name=librsvg
version=2.34.0
release=1
source=(http://ftp.gnome.org/pub/GNOME/sources/$name/${version%.*}/$name-$version.tar.bz2)
build() {
cd $name-$version
./configure \
--prefix=/usr \
--mandir=/usr/man \
--disable-static \
--with-svgz \
--with-croco
make
make DESTDIR=$PKG install
rm -r $PKG/usr/share/gtk-doc
}